tb 是什么接口
作者:路由通
|
417人看过
发布时间:2026-02-17 06:58:19
标签:
在此处撰写摘要介绍,用110字至120字概况正文在此处展示摘要本文旨在深度解析“tb”这一接口标识的技术内涵与广泛应用。文章将系统阐述“tb”作为“测试平台”或“调试总线”等核心概念的定义,详细剖析其在芯片设计验证、系统集成调试等关键领域中的具体功能与实现原理。内容将涵盖其物理层特性、通信协议机制、主流应用场景以及与相关技术标准的关联,为硬件工程师、嵌入式开发者和测试人员提供一份全面且实用的参考指南。
在此处撰写文章,根据以上所有指令要求,在此撰写:“tb 是什么接口”的全文内容
十三、常见混淆与辨析 在实践中,“tb”容易与其他缩写混淆。例如,太字节是数据存储容量单位,与此处的技术接口无关。在某些特定公司或项目的语境下,“tb”也可能有自定义的含义,如“传输缓冲区”。因此,遇到此缩写时,务必结合具体的文档、电路图或对话背景来准确判断其指代,切忌望文生义。十四、实际选型与设计建议 当您需要为一个新项目选择或设计涉及“tb”接口的方案时,应综合考虑以下因素:调试功能的深度与广度需求、对芯片正常运行的侵入性容忍度、系统安全等级要求、可用引脚资源、成本预算以及团队现有工具链的兼容性。在芯片选型阶段,就应仔细评估其调试子系统的能力;在自主设计芯片或复杂现场可编程门阵列时,则应将调试总线的基础设施作为重要模块进行规划。十五、故障排查与实用技巧 当无法通过“tb”接口连接芯片时,可以按照由外到内、由简到繁的顺序排查:首先检查物理连接(线缆、探头接触)和电源;其次确认芯片的调试功能是否已被禁用或锁定;然后检查调试器配置(如时钟速率、协议类型)是否与目标芯片匹配;最后借助示波器测量接口信号波形,判断通信是否正常。养成记录详细调试日志的习惯,往往能在解决复杂问题时节省大量时间。十六、总结与核心价值重申 总而言之,“tb”作为一个接口标识,其核心价值在于它提供了从外部世界窥探和控制复杂电子系统内部状态的通道。无论是作为软件仿真环境中的测试平台,还是作为硬件实体上的调试总线,它都是连接设计意图与物理实现、连接软件开发与硬件载体的关键纽带。深刻理解其多重含义与技术细节,对于提升硬件可靠性、加速软件开发周期、降低系统集成难度具有不可替代的意义。 通过以上多个维度的剖析,我们希望您对“tb是什么接口”这一问题有了远超字面定义的、立体而深入的认识。技术的内涵总是在具体的应用中得以丰满,建议读者在实践中结合自身领域,不断探索和深化对这一重要技术概念的理解与应用。
在硬件设计与嵌入式系统开发的复杂世界里,工程师们常常会接触到各种简写的接口名称,它们如同行业内的暗语,承载着特定的技术含义。“tb”便是其中之一,这个看似简单的缩写,却可能指向多个关键的技术概念,其具体意义高度依赖于它所处的上下文环境。对于初入行者或是跨领域的技术人员而言,厘清“tb是什么接口”是进行有效沟通和深入技术工作的第一步。
本文将深入探讨“tb”作为接口标识时最常见的几种指代,并详细解析其技术原理、应用场景与发展脉络。我们将避免浮于表面的定义罗列,而是致力于构建一个立体、实用且具有深度的认知框架,帮助读者不仅知道“是什么”,更能理解“为什么”和“怎么用”。一、核心定义溯源:从测试台到传输总线 首先,我们必须明确,“tb”并非一个像通用串行总线或高清多媒体接口那样拥有全球统一、严格定义的标准接口名称。它更多是作为一种行业内的习惯性缩写存在。其最广泛被认可的含义是“测试平台”。在集成电路设计和验证领域,测试平台是为验证设计代码功能正确性而构建的一套仿真环境。它本身不是一个物理接口,而是一个包含测试向量生成器、被测设计实例、监控器和记分板等组件的软件架构。然而,在讨论芯片与外部测试设备的连接时,“tb”有时会被引申指代连接仿真器或逻辑分析仪的物理接口。 另一个重要的含义是“调试总线”。在复杂的片上系统设计中,为了便于在芯片生产后对其进行测试、调试和性能分析,芯片内部会集成一套专用的内部访问总线。联合测试行动组标准下的测试访问端口就是一种经典的调试总线结构,它通过芯片上有限的引脚,为内部扫描链、调试模块等提供访问通路。在某些文档或团队口语中,这套用于调试的内部基础设施也可能被简称为“tb”。二、作为测试平台的接口延伸 当我们在硬件原型调试阶段谈论“连接tb”时,通常指的是连接实现测试平台功能的物理设备接口。例如,在现场可编程门阵列开发中,工程师通过下载线将电脑与开发板连接,将测试平台编译后的比特流下载至现场可编程门阵列中运行,并通过该接口回传内部信号波形数据。此时,这个下载与调试通道(如联合测试行动组接口)就可以被视为“tb接口”的物理体现。它的核心功能是提供一条可控、可观测的数据通路,将外部测试激励输入芯片,并将芯片响应输出给外部分析工具。三、专用调试总线探微 现代高性能处理器和片上系统内部集成的调试总线则更为精密。以基于Arm架构的芯片为例,其核心调试访问接口是一个强大的调试与跟踪系统。它通过专用的调试访问端口,提供对处理器内核寄存器、内存空间的非侵入式访问,并能实时跟踪程序执行流。这类“tb”接口通常包含多条信号线,如时钟、模式选择、数据输入输出等,遵循特定的串行或并行协议。它们被设计得非常高效,旨在最小化对芯片正常功能的影响,同时提供强大的调试能力。四、物理层与电气特性 尽管“tb”的具体形态多变,但作为物理接口,它必然涉及电气特性。常见的实现方式包括低压差分信号、单端晶体管逻辑电平等。信号电压、驱动电流、端接匹配和布线长度都会影响接口的稳定性和最高通信速率。例如,用于高速内部跟踪数据输出的接口可能采用低压差分信号技术,以抵抗噪声并实现数百兆赫兹的数据传输。理解这些底层特性,对于设计可靠的硬件连接和排除通信故障至关重要。五、通信协议与数据帧结构 在物理连接之上,是保证数据正确传输的通信协议。调试总线协议定义了命令、地址、数据的封装格式、传输顺序、时钟同步机制以及错误处理方式。以广泛使用的串行线调试协议为例,它将调试访问端口简化为两条线(时钟与数据),通过特定的数据包结构来执行读写操作。协议规定了数据包的起始位、停止位、应答位以及数据载荷的格式。掌握协议细节,是开发自定义调试工具或深度分析芯片行为的基础。六、在芯片设计与验证流程中的角色 在芯片设计的前端,寄存器传输级仿真中,“tb”作为测试平台,是验证工程师的主要战场。它通过行为级代码模拟芯片与外部世界的交互,验证设计逻辑是否符合规范。而在后端,当芯片以硅片形式存在后,“tb”作为调试总线,成为连接硅后验证与系统集成团队的桥梁。它允许工程师在真实硬件上运行软件,监测内部状态,定位难以在仿真中复现的深层次缺陷。这两个阶段的“tb”相辅相成,贯穿了芯片从设计到量产的全生命周期。七、在嵌入式软件开发中的关键作用 对于嵌入式软件工程师而言,“tb”接口是他们与硬件对话的窗口。通过调试器连接芯片的调试访问端口,开发者可以进行单步执行、设置断点、查看变量、修改内存等操作。这在启动代码开发、驱动程序调试、操作系统移植和应用程序故障排查中是不可或缺的。一个稳定可靠的“tb”接口,能极大提升软件开发的效率和质量。八、系统级集成与测试应用 在由多块电路板组成的复杂电子系统中,“tb”的概念可能被扩展到板级。例如,系统背板上预留的用于系统集成测试的专用连接器,有时也会被称作测试总线接口。它可能集成了多种信号,如电源控制、复位信号、多个通用输入输出接口以及串行通信接口,方便测试人员在不拆解整机的情况下,对各个子系统进行监控和注入测试信号。九、安全考量与访问控制 强大的调试能力是一把双刃剑。调试总线如果未加保护,可能成为恶意攻击者获取系统控制权、窃取敏感数据的通道。因此,现代芯片的“tb”接口通常配备严格的安全机制。这包括通过熔丝或一次性可编程存储器永久性关闭调试功能、设置基于密码或证书的访问认证、划分不同权限的调试模式等。在产品开发的不同阶段(如工程样机、量产版本),需要审慎配置这些安全选项。十、主流工具链与生态系统支持 “tb”接口的有效使用离不开强大的工具链支持。从半导体公司提供的专用调试探头,到第三方工具厂商的通用调试器,再到开源社区的软件项目,形成了一个丰富的生态系统。这些工具软件负责将用户的高级调试命令(如“读取内存地址0x20000000”)翻译成符合底层协议的精确数据包,并通过硬件探头与芯片交互。熟悉并善用这些工具,是发挥“tb”接口最大效能的关键。十一、标准化进程与产业联盟 为了促进互操作性和降低行业成本,调试接口的标准化工作一直在推进。除了历史悠久的联合测试行动组标准,还有像处理器跟踪单元这样的标准架构。由多家领先科技公司发起的微控制器软件接口系统,则致力于在调试工具与芯片之间建立一套统一的应用程序接口,使工具能够自动识别和配置连接的芯片。了解这些标准,有助于我们在纷繁的产品中把握技术发展的主线。十二、未来发展趋势展望 随着芯片工艺进入纳米尺度,系统复杂度爆炸式增长,对调试技术提出了更高要求。未来的“tb”接口将朝着更高带宽、更低侵入性、更智能化的方向发展。片上网络可能被用于承载调试流量,实现多核系统的并发调试。人工智能技术可能被引入,用于自动分析海量的跟踪数据,智能定位异常根源。此外,在云计算和物联网场景下,远程安全调试能力也将成为一个重要需求。十三、常见混淆与辨析 在实践中,“tb”容易与其他缩写混淆。例如,太字节是数据存储容量单位,与此处的技术接口无关。在某些特定公司或项目的语境下,“tb”也可能有自定义的含义,如“传输缓冲区”。因此,遇到此缩写时,务必结合具体的文档、电路图或对话背景来准确判断其指代,切忌望文生义。十四、实际选型与设计建议 当您需要为一个新项目选择或设计涉及“tb”接口的方案时,应综合考虑以下因素:调试功能的深度与广度需求、对芯片正常运行的侵入性容忍度、系统安全等级要求、可用引脚资源、成本预算以及团队现有工具链的兼容性。在芯片选型阶段,就应仔细评估其调试子系统的能力;在自主设计芯片或复杂现场可编程门阵列时,则应将调试总线的基础设施作为重要模块进行规划。十五、故障排查与实用技巧 当无法通过“tb”接口连接芯片时,可以按照由外到内、由简到繁的顺序排查:首先检查物理连接(线缆、探头接触)和电源;其次确认芯片的调试功能是否已被禁用或锁定;然后检查调试器配置(如时钟速率、协议类型)是否与目标芯片匹配;最后借助示波器测量接口信号波形,判断通信是否正常。养成记录详细调试日志的习惯,往往能在解决复杂问题时节省大量时间。十六、总结与核心价值重申 总而言之,“tb”作为一个接口标识,其核心价值在于它提供了从外部世界窥探和控制复杂电子系统内部状态的通道。无论是作为软件仿真环境中的测试平台,还是作为硬件实体上的调试总线,它都是连接设计意图与物理实现、连接软件开发与硬件载体的关键纽带。深刻理解其多重含义与技术细节,对于提升硬件可靠性、加速软件开发周期、降低系统集成难度具有不可替代的意义。 通过以上多个维度的剖析,我们希望您对“tb是什么接口”这一问题有了远超字面定义的、立体而深入的认识。技术的内涵总是在具体的应用中得以丰满,建议读者在实践中结合自身领域,不断探索和深化对这一重要技术概念的理解与应用。
相关文章
在Excel电子表格软件中,序号通常指的是行号或列标。行号位于工作表左侧,以数字形式显示每一行的编号;列标位于工作表顶部,以字母形式标识每一列。它们是工作表的基本坐标系统,用于精确定位单元格位置,是数据处理、公式引用和数据分析不可或缺的参考框架。理解序号栏的本质与功能,是高效运用这款电子表格软件的基础。
2026-02-17 06:58:19
313人看过
在电子表格(Excel)的日常使用中,跨工作表复制操作失灵是许多用户遇到的典型困扰。这一问题并非简单的软件故障,其背后涉及数据链接机制、工作表保护状态、单元格格式冲突以及程序自身的运行逻辑等多重复杂因素。本文将深入剖析导致跨表复制失败的十二个核心原因,并提供一系列经过验证的解决方案与最佳实践,旨在帮助用户从根本上理解并高效解决此类操作障碍,提升数据处理工作的流畅度与专业性。
2026-02-17 06:58:07
274人看过
在电子表格(Excel)的世界里,公式是驱动数据分析和处理的核心引擎,而构成这些公式的各种符号则是其精密的“零件”与“语法”。理解每个符号的准确含义,是从简单数据记录迈向高效自动化计算的关键一步。本文将系统性地解析电子表格(Excel)公式中常见的运算符、引用符、括号以及各类专用符号所代表的意义与使用规则,帮助您从本质上理解公式的构成逻辑,从而能够更自信地构建复杂计算、排查错误并提升工作效率。
2026-02-17 06:57:53
324人看过
在数据处理与分析工作中,我们常常会接触到“占位数据”这一概念。它并非简单的空白或零值,而是一种具有特定意图的临时性数据填充物。本文将深入解析Excel中占位数据的核心含义、多样化的应用场景及其背后的设计逻辑。从基础的模板填充、公式测试,到复杂的数据建模与流程规划,占位数据都扮演着不可或缺的角色。理解并正确使用它,能显著提升表格构建的效率、减少错误,并让数据准备工作更加清晰和规范。
2026-02-17 06:57:50
428人看过
矩阵乘法在数据分析与科学计算中扮演着核心角色。本文将深入探讨为何主流电子表格软件的功能集合中不包含名为矩阵乘法的特定函数,并从软件设计哲学、用户群体定位、功能实现方式以及历史沿革等多个维度,进行详尽而专业的剖析,旨在为读者提供一个清晰且深刻的理解框架。
2026-02-17 06:57:40
131人看过
手机充电保护功能已成为现代智能手机的重要配置,它通过智能管理充电过程来延长电池寿命并保障安全。本文将从技术原理、主流品牌实现方案、用户识别方法及使用建议等多个维度,深入剖析具备充电保护功能的手机产品。我们将系统梳理各大厂商如苹果、华为、小米、欧珀、维沃、三星等的特色技术,并探讨未来发展趋势,帮助用户在选购和使用时做出明智决策。
2026-02-17 06:57:30
260人看过
热门推荐
资讯中心:
.webp)

.webp)
.webp)
.webp)
.webp)